Electrochromic Displays Market Outlook
The global electrochromic displays market is projected to reach approximately USD 5.5 billion by 2035,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 20% during the forecast period from 2025 to 2035. The growth of this market is primarily driven by the increasing demand for energy-efficient solutions across various sectors, such as automotive, architecture, and consumer electronics. Furthermore, the rising trend of smart homes and buildings is significantly contributing to the expansion of electrochromic technologies. As consumers and businesses alike become more environmentally conscious, the shift towards sustainable and innovative display technologies is anticipated to accelerate market growth. Additionally, advancements in nanotechnology and the integration of electrochromic displays into everyday applications are expected to enhance market dynamics during the forecast period.

Mirrors :
Electrochromic mirrors are becoming increasingly popular, particularly in the automotive sector, where they serve to enhance the driving experience by providing glare reduction and improved visibility. These mirrors can automatically adjust their tint based on external light conditions, ensuring that drivers have optimal visibility at all times. Additionally, they are often integrated with advanced features such as display capabilities for navigation and safety alerts. The growing trend towards adv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) in modern vehicles is driving the demand for electrochromic mirrors, as manufacturers seek to enhance vehicle safety and user experience. As automotive technologies continue to evolve, electrochromic mirrors are expected to play a pivotal role in future vehicle designs.

Threats
Despite the promising growth prospects for the electrochromic displays market, several threats could hinder progress. One of the major challenges is the intense competition from alternative display technologies, such as OLED and LCD displays, which are already well-established in the market. These technologies offer high-resolution visuals and vibrant colors, making them appealing to consumers and manufacturers alike. As a result, electrochromic displays may struggle to compete on aspects such as color accuracy and brightness, potentially limiting their market penetration. Additionally, fluctuations in raw material prices and supply chain disruptions can pose significant challenges for manufacturers, impacting production costs and product availability.
Another threat to the electrochromic displays market is the relatively slow pace of consumer adoption. While there is a growing awareness of the benefits of electrochromic technology, many consumers remain hesitant to invest in these solutions due to the higher initial costs compared to traditional display technologies. This can limit market growth, particularly in sectors such as residential applications, where cost sensitivity is a significant factor. Manufacturers must address these concerns by developing more affordable solutions while effectively communicating the long-term energy savings and benefits associated with electrochromic technology. Failure to do so may impede the market's overall growth and innovation.

Research Frontiers Inc. is another prominent company in the electrochromic displays market, recognized for its patented SPD-Smart technology. This technology enables users to control the amount of light and heat entering a space, making it ideal for applications in automotive and architectural settings. Research Frontiers has forged strategic partnerships with leading manufacturers, enhancing its market reach and product offerings. Their commitment to innovation and product development is expected to solidify their position in the competitive landscape of electrochromic displays, as they continue to explore new applications and expand their technology's potential.
